Dating Confidence Reset: Clear Goals, Calm Pace, Smart Choices
Start by naming what you want from dating right now. Is it casual conversation, practice meeting new people, or looking for something long-term? Writing one clear sentence of intent helps you decide which messages to reply to and which profiles to prioritize.
Set Realistic Expectations
Remind yourself that online dating is a process, not a promise. Expect some slow starts, missed connections, and messages that fizzle. That doesn’t reflect your value—it reflects the noise and mismatch that come with many profiles and different intentions. Treat each interaction as information, not judgment.
Slow The Pace, Protect Your Energy
Give conversations time to develop instead of pushing for immediate chemistry or fast meetups. Use a simple rhythm: exchange a few meaningful messages over several days before suggesting a call or meet-up. That pacing helps you notice who is genuinely interested and avoids burnout from moving too quickly.
Choose Matches Thoughtfully
Scan profiles for a few non-negotiables that matter to you—shared values, lifestyle habits, or communication style. Prioritize matches who meet those basics and who send messages that show attention to your profile. Quality over quantity keeps the process sustainable and respectful of your time.
Notice Small Wins
Track subtle progress: a better first message, a conversation that lasted longer, or a date that felt safer. Celebrating small wins builds steady confidence and reminds you that progress is about improvement, not perfection.
Handle Rejection With Boundaries
When conversations end or people ghost, treat it as useful feedback, not a reflection of your worth. Limit how much time you spend ruminating—set a short stop time (for example, 20 minutes) to process a disappointment, then move on. If someone’s behavior repeatedly drains you, pause interactions with that pattern.
Keep Emotional Steadiness
Use simple habits to stay even: short breaks from the app, checking messages at set times, and sharing wins with a friend. When you feel discouraged, reread your intent statement and return to matches who fit it. Confidence grows when you make choices aligned with your values, not reactions to every message.
